Spanish sailor


Alejandro Abascal García (born 15 July 1952) is a Spanish sailor and Olympic champion. He competed at the 1980 Summer Olympics in Moscow and won a gold medal in the Flying Dutchman class, together with Miguel Noguer. This was Spain's third Olympic Gold Summer Medal, and their first since 1928.[1]

Previously, he was World champion in Vaurien in 1974 and Spanish Junior national champion in Snipe in 1971.
